
Amidst the ever-increasing cases of coronavirus infection in the capital Delhi, the Aam Aadmi Party government has decided to get the free vaccine from May 1 to those above 18 years of age.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al gave this information in a digital press conference on Monday. This decision of the Arvind Kejriwal government will accelerate the corona vaccination program and allow more people to be vaccinated with the corona vaccine. Arvind Kejriwal said during a digital press conference on Monday that we have approved the purchase of 1.34 crore vaccines. On the other hand, the lockdown period has been extended by six days to control the Corona infection which is wreaking havoc in the capital Delhi.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al said on Sunday that the lockdown implemented on April 20 was ending on the morning of April 26, but now it will continue till five in the morning on May 3. However, in some cases, the exemption has been given because of the problem of the people.
According to the order issued by Chief Secretary Vijay Dev, people related to courier service, electricians, plumbers, and water purifiers are allowed to work during the lockdown. Apart from this, book shops related to children's education and shops related to electric wings will also be open. There will be no restriction on the movement of trucks and empty trucks transporting essential goods, but these trucks will have to show e-passes.
